Redirecting to https://stor.cdn.dfyun.com.cn/f/N4Igzg9grgTgxgUwEIEMwJALhACwC54AOYmA9KQJZ4R4UUC0AjAMyMDsADAKwAsAHAE5GAOjgQwwlIXoBzKCgB2MgF45owgLYBPAI5wANtAAmoiBpAAacNHgIAcig0ZsVGnUsgAZhX0IACih4OFggpADu0mIKeAjRpFCEhihGYKQATBxpjKQcAGyknmlG3HwoAgBGcFnFuRwoHMVsXHC5Rsx8ueWlKMIAVoQIMiAAvkA/f2d058a9bc21d060a0d075c6d386b8aa.jpeg?_ex=1743966000&_si=d52d0f75ea.